diff --git a/pkgs/applications/networking/cluster/terraform-providers/default.nix b/pkgs/applications/networking/cluster/terraform-providers/default.nix index a08a3d336bf5..5df8f51eafda 100644 --- a/pkgs/applications/networking/cluster/terraform-providers/default.nix +++ b/pkgs/applications/networking/cluster/terraform-providers/default.nix @@ -58,7 +58,6 @@ let cloudfoundry = callPackage ./cloudfoundry {}; gandi = callPackage ./gandi {}; hcloud = callPackage ./hcloud {}; - keycloak = callPackage ./keycloak {}; libvirt = callPackage ./libvirt {}; linuxbox = callPackage ./linuxbox {}; lxd = callPackage ./lxd {}; diff --git a/pkgs/applications/networking/cluster/terraform-providers/keycloak/default.nix b/pkgs/applications/networking/cluster/terraform-providers/keycloak/default.nix deleted file mode 100644 index c687733af128..000000000000 --- a/pkgs/applications/networking/cluster/terraform-providers/keycloak/default.nix +++ /dev/null @@ -1,30 +0,0 @@ -{ lib -, fetchFromGitHub -, buildGoModule -}: - -buildGoModule rec { - pname = "terraform-provider-keycloak"; - version = "3.0.0"; - - src = fetchFromGitHub { - owner = "mrparkers"; - repo = "terraform-provider-keycloak"; - rev = version; - sha256 = "1q9vzmj9c7mznv6al58d3rs5kk1fh28k1qccx46hcbk82z52da3a"; - }; - - vendorSha256 = "0kh6lljvqd577s19gx0fmfsmx9wm3ikla3jz16lbwwb8ahbqcw1f"; - - doCheck = false; - - postInstall = "mv $out/bin/terraform-provider-keycloak{,_v${version}}"; - - meta = with lib; { - description = "Terraform provider for keycloak"; - homepage = "https://github.com/mrparkers/terraform-provider-keycloak"; - license = licenses.mpl20; - maintainers = with maintainers; [ eonpatapon ]; - }; - -} diff --git a/pkgs/applications/networking/cluster/terraform-providers/providers.json b/pkgs/applications/networking/cluster/terraform-providers/providers.json index 329b1be682cc..d3d2b43b848c 100644 --- a/pkgs/applications/networking/cluster/terraform-providers/providers.json +++ b/pkgs/applications/networking/cluster/terraform-providers/providers.json @@ -493,6 +493,14 @@ "vendorSha256": "08wg16g4mvn6kl8xwn89195a826cb132ijvrgf32c6p7zp4lgmjd", "version": "0.2.12" }, + "keycloak": { + "owner": "mrparkers", + "repo": "terraform-provider-keycloak", + "rev": "v3.0.0", + "sha256": "1q9vzmj9c7mznv6al58d3rs5kk1fh28k1qccx46hcbk82z52da3a", + "vendorSha256": "0kh6lljvqd577s19gx0fmfsmx9wm3ikla3jz16lbwwb8ahbqcw1f", + "version": "3.0.0" + }, "ksyun": { "owner": "terraform-providers", "repo": "terraform-provider-ksyun", @@ -1093,4 +1101,4 @@ "vendorSha256": "0rzldsb8gyhvnsd26wg9byqngzzj64pi86v2hb4i63rlfmnn77xi", "version": "0.54.0" } -} +} \ No newline at end of file